The First Family (2012)
The First Family is a 2012 comedy series created by Byron Allen. It stars Christopher B. Duncan, Kellita Smith and Jackée Harry.
The First Family is an American sitcom that debuted in first-run syndication in the United States on September 22, 2012. Created by Byron Allen and produced by Allen's production company Entertainment Studios, the series is the first situation comedy to air in first-run syndication since the 2000 cancellation of Malibu, CA.
